SAN ANGELO, Texas - The Angelo State women's tennis team kicks off its fall season this week, participating in the Intercollegiate Tennis Association (ITA) South Central Regional, hosted by UT Tyler in Tyler, Texas, beginning on Thursday and lasting through Saturday.

The Teams that will be participating in the ITA South Central Regionals are: Angelo State, CSU Pueblo, Texas A&M-Kingsville, UT Tyler, Midwestern State, Cameron, University of Texas at Dallas, UT Permian Basin, and Lubbock Christian.
The Five-round tournament begins with Round of 32 on Thursday, with the winners advancing to the quarterfinals on Friday and the finals on Saturday. The winners from both singles and doubles play automatically qualifes to participate in the ITA CUP in Rome, GA., on October 10-12.
